A pair of Eastern Conference clubs, at opposite ends of the standings, face one another on Thursday, April 28 when the first-place Florida Panthers (57-17-6) visit the 13th-place Ottawa Senators (32-41-7). Panthers (-296) at Senators (+235) appears like a mismatch, according to the moneyline odds. Panthers vs. Senators Betting Trends

  • Florida has been victorious in 54 of the 72 games it’s played as the moneyline favorite this season.
  • In 18 games with shorter than -296 moneyline odds this season, the Panthers have been victorious in 17.
  • There is a 74.7% chance that Florida wins this contest, per the moneyline.
  • Florida Panthers Leaders

  • One of Florida’s top offensives player this season is Jonathan Huberdeau, who has 115 points (30 goals, 85 assists) and plays an average of 19:26 per game.
  • Through 67 games, Aleksander Barkov Jr. has 39 goals and 49 assists.
  • Sam Reinhart has 82 total points for Florida, with 32 goals and 50 assists.
  • In 54 games, Sergei Bobrovsky has a record of 39-7-3. He has conceded 137 goals (2.67 goals against average) and has recorded 1428 saves.
  • Florida Panthers Season Stats

  • The Panthers rank first in the NHL with 331 total goals this season, averaging 4.1 per game.
  • The Panthers are ranked 11th in league play in goals against this season, having allowed 232 total goals (2.9 per game).
  • The team’s goal differential (+99) leads the NHL this season .
  • The Panthers’ 63 power-play goals they’ve recorded this season (on 258 power-play chances) are the second-most in the NHL.
  • The Panthers’ offense is seventh the league with a 24.4% power-play conversion rate.
  • The Panthers’ 12 shorthanded goals this season rank second.
  • The Panthers rank 15th in the league in penalty-kill success rate at 79.5%.
  • With a 48.3% faceoff win rate, the Panthers have the 23rd-ranked rate in the NHL.
  • The Panthers have an 11.1% shooting percentage as a team, ranking fourth in the league.
  • The Panthers’ players are still looking for their first shutout win this season. As a team, they are averaging 25.3 hits and 12.1 blocked shots per game.
  • Senators vs. Panthers Betting Trends

  • The Senators have been the underdog 65 times this season, and upset their opponent in 23, or 35.4%, of those games.
  • Ottawa has a record of 1-7 in games when sportsbooks list them +235 or longer on the moneyline.
  • The moneyline set for this contest implies a 29.9% chance for the Senators to win.
  • Ottawa Senators Leaders

  • Brady Tkachuk has scored 29 goals (0.4 per game) and put up 37 assists (0.5 per game), taking 3.6 shots per game and shooting 10.5%. That makes him among the leaders for Ottawa with 66 total points (0.9 per game).
  • Tim Stuetzle is pivotal for Ottawa’s offense with 57 total points (0.7 per game), including 22 goals and 35 assists through 77 games.
  • Joshua Norris has 34 goals and 20 assists for Florida.
  • Anton Forsberg has a 21-17-4 record this season, with a .916 save percentage (11th in the league). In 45 games, he has 1304 saves, and has given up 119 goals (2.8 goals against average).
  • Ottawa Senators Season Stats

  • The Senators’ 220 total goals (2.8 per game) rank 26th in the NHL.
  • The Senators have allowed 3.2 goals per game, 258 total, which ranks 22nd among league teams.
  • They have a -38 goal differential, which ranks 22nd in the league.
  • The Senators have recorded 47 power-play goals this season (17th in the NHL) on 236 power-play chances.
  • The Senators’ power-play conversion rate (19.9%) ranks 20th in the league.
  • The Senators have scored nine shorthanded goals this season (sixth among NHL squads).
  • The 80.7% penalty-kill percentage the Senators have registered is the league’s 13th-ranked rate.
  • The Senators win 47.9% of their faceoffs. That’s the 24th-ranked percentage in the NHL.
  • The Senators’ collective 9.2% shooting percentage ranks 24th in the league.
  • The Senators have not shut out an opponent this season. They average 29.7 hits and 14.7 blocked shots per game.
